Recap Quick Hits
  • With this win, the Pittsburgh Pirates have a 10-6 record at home this season. The Seattle Mariners have a 6-11 record on the road.
  • Pittsburgh has a streak of 1 straight up win. The Pirates have won 5 of their last 10 games.
  • Seattle has a streak of 2 straight up losses. The Mariners have won 6 of their last 10 games.
  • Jeanmar Gomez pitched 5.0 innings for the win and now has an ERA of 2.38. Jason Grilli closed out the game to get the save and has 13 saves for the season. Aaron Harang took the loss for Seattle.
  • Garrett Jones had the only homerun for Pittsburgh.
